Título
Groupwise Non-Rigid Registration On Multiparametric Abdominal Dwi Acquisitions For Robust Adc Estimation: Comparison With Pairwise Approaches And Different Multimodal Metrics

Résumé
Registration of diffusion weighted datasets remains a challenging task in the process of quantifying diffusion indexes. Respi- ratory and cardiac motion, as well as echo-planar characteristic geometric distortions, may greatly limit accuracy on parameter estimation, specially for the liver. This work proposes a methodology for the non-rigid registration of multiparametric abdomi- nal diffusion weighted imaging by using different well-known metrics under the groupwise paradigm. A three-stage validation of the methodology is carried out on a computational diffusion phantom, a watery solution phantom and a set of voluntary patients. Diffusion estimation accuracy has been directly calculated on the computational phantom and indirectly by means of a residual analysis on the real data. On the other hand, effectiveness in distortion correction has been measured on the phan- tom. Results have shown statistical significant improvements compared to pairwise registration being able to cope with elastic deformations.
